
The previously unreleased Stormy Ascent level from the first Crash game is now available as free DLC for the Crash Bandicoot N. Sane Trilogy.
According to PlayStation Blog, the extra level will be free via the PlayStation Store through August 19.
Stormy Ascent was designed by Naughty Dog but ultimately cut from the original Crash Bandicoot because of its extremely high difficulty. Previously, players could only access the hidden level on the original PlayStation 1 Crash disc by using GameShark.
Stormy Ascent looks most similar to Slippery Climb, as both levels use the same assets and have Crash slowly ascend Doctor Neo Cortex's gloomy fortress later in the story. However, Stormy Ascent is reportedly four times larger than any other level in Crash Bandicoot, and is said to be one of the most difficult levels in the entire N. Sane Trilogy.
